阅读:2549 回复:5
h3bpmfhg
8

帖子

22

跟帖

1511

积分

中级榴莲
中级榴莲

动态改变参与者根节点,报错,怎么解决,或者还有其他方法

楼主#
更多 发布于:2016-11-24 14:32
$.MvcSheetUI.GetElement("PostDirection.PostName", row).SheetUIManager().SetRootUnit("0412eedd-7bca-44c8-b14d-3626552e652c");

报错can not read property "clear" of  undefined
岩竹玉雨
20

帖子

840

跟帖

205241

积分

论坛版主
论坛版主
  • 社区居民
  • 忠实会员
1楼#
发布于:2016-11-24 15:04
不知楼主用的是哪个版本的,我用的是9.2.6的版本。我的版本中没有SetRootUnit这个方法,不过有RootUnit这个属性。
$.MvcSheetUI.GetElement("控件编号id").SheetUIManager().RootUnit="部门id、编码"
$.MvcSheetUI.GetElement("控件编号id",子表请加行号).SheetUIManager().RootUnit="部门id、编码"
发问题贴的时候,可以@一下我,我就能更快的知道了
岩竹玉雨
20

帖子

840

跟帖

205241

积分

论坛版主
论坛版主
  • 社区居民
  • 忠实会员
2楼#
发布于:2016-11-24 15:09
不知楼主是不是问的这个意思。
发问题贴的时候,可以@一下我,我就能更快的知道了
h3bpmfhg
8

帖子

22

跟帖

1511

积分

中级榴莲
中级榴莲
3楼#
发布于:2016-11-24 17:49
9.2.7
↘ミ一滴泪╝
0

帖子

1

跟帖

989

积分

初级榴莲
初级榴莲
4楼#
发布于:2017-07-18 10:57
请问,您这个问题是怎么解决的?
t156965365
46

帖子

688

跟帖

4536

积分

H3 BPM互助团队
H3 BPM互助团队
  • 社区居民
5楼#
发布于:2017-07-18 13:31
↘ミ一滴泪╝:请问,您这个问题是怎么解决的?回到原帖
修改SheetUser.js(\Portal\WFRes\_Scripts\MVCSheet\Controls\SheetUser.js 如果没有该文件,在MvcSheetAll.js文件中搜索对应的函数名)
文件 的SetRootUnit函数,在使用clear前判断是否为null。
if (this.TreeManager != null) {
                this.TreeManager.clear();
}

图片:setroot.PNG

游客

返回顶部